I am attempting to make a stacked bar chart, but I am having difficulty in appropriately doing a Count IF. The two Count IFs I need to do are Count IF = 'Pass' and Count IF = 'Fail'.
If I understand correctly Qlik does not support the COUNTIF function, but I still can not seem to get the syntax correct to get the appropriate answer
Try
=count({<Your Dimension={'Fail'}>} Your Dimension)
=count({<Your Dimension={'Pass'}>} Your Dimension)
or for both
=count({<Your Dimension={'Pass','Fail'}>} Your Dimension)
You didn't say what you wanted to count or the field name containing the Pass/Fail text.. Try:
count({$<YourPassFailField = {'Pass'}>} FieldToCount)
count({$<YourPassFailField = {'Fail'}>} FieldToCount)
